LESLEY BISHOP'S CRUELTY IN MIDDLESBROUGH: DOGS LEFT IN SQUALID CONDITIONS

Leslie Michael Bishop, a resident of Maple Street in Middlesbrough, was found guilty of neglecting and mistreating three Akita dogs—Nikita, Storm, and Niko—in 2017.

The RSPCA inspectors uncovered a disturbing scene in Bishop’s property, revealing the dire state in which the animals were kept.

Officers discovered Niko and Nikita confined in a backyard that was overwhelmed with an extensive buildup of faeces, creating an unsanitary and hazardous environment.

Both dogs appeared emaciated, with visible signs of hunger and malnutrition.

Their coats were in a poor state, characterized by excessive molting and dirt, indicating neglect and lack of proper grooming.

Storm, another of Bishop’s dogs, was kept indoors, where the conditions were equally deplorable.

The indoor environment was described as hazardous, with urine staining the floors, flies swarming around the rooms, and a pervasive foul smell that filled the space.

One of the dogs was suffering from a severe ear infection, further highlighting the neglect.

Leslie Bishop faced multiple charges related to animal cruelty.

He pleaded not guilty to five counts but chose not to attend the trial, which was conducted in his absence.

At the time, Bishop was remanded in custody for an unrelated matter, and he refused to participate via video link from prison.

Despite his absence, the court proceeded with the case, and the evidence presented was sufficient to establish his guilt.

In sentencing, Bishop was sentenced to 18 weeks in prison.

Additionally, he was banned from owning any animals for a period of ten years, a ban set to expire in July 2027.
